Breaking Down the Features of Simport Cassette Tan Swingset Tissue M515-8
Specifications
The Simport Cassette Tan Swingset Tissue M515-8 boasts several key specifications that contribute to its overall functionality. It is molded from a high-density acetal polymer, making it resistant to histological solvents and chemicals. Each cassette features efficient flow-through slots to maximize fluid exchange during processing.
The cassettes also have a special hinge that allows for repeated opening and closing without compromising the security of the sample. An anterior surface slanted at 45° is included for easy labeling. Three frosted writing surfaces are provided to mark sample details. Each pack contains 1500 cassettes.
Performance & Functionality
The Simport Cassette Tan Swingset Tissue M515-8 performs exceptionally well in its intended role. The secure closure and solvent resistance ensure the safe preservation of tissue samples during processing, embedding, and storage. Its flow-through slots promote optimal fluid exchange, critical for effective fixation and staining.
A minor weakness might be the lack of individual barcodes or QR codes for sample tracking, which could be beneficial for large-scale operations. Overall, the Simport cassettes meet and exceed expectations by providing reliable and consistent performance in sample handling.
